The Upper Water Battery

Dover, United States

C.S.A. The Upper Water Battery Captain Reuben R. Ross Commander Located on this position, this battery mounted one 6 1-2-inch rifled gun and two 32-pounder Carronades. The guns were manned by a detachment of Ross’ Battery of Maury Artillery which arrived at Dover on February 11, 1862. First assigned by General Pillow to the left of the line of trenches, the battery responded to a call for volunteers, and Captain Ross’ command took charge of these guns and the Columbiad in the lower water battery.
